Event summary
The US Consumer Price Index rose by 0.3% in February, keeping the annual inflation rate at 2.4%. While core inflation remained contained, the recent escalation in the Middle East conflict and rising oil prices introduce new inflation risks, potentially impacting consumer discretionary spending. The article highlights several consumer discretionary ETFs to watch, including XLY, VCR, FDIS, and RXI, given the evolving economic landscape and geopolitical tensions.
